4. Auto Curve Setting
FC code setting can make flexible Auto-Curve settings.
<Preparation>
1 Press the TEST and SET and SELECT
buttons at the same time for 4 seconds or longer.
(See display )
(Make sure that no operation is in progress.)
2 Specify an item code (FC) from among 29 to 2F with the
TEMP. button for temperature setting.
3 Set data with the TIME button for timer setting.
4 Press the SET button. (If lights, the status is
confirmed)
5 Repeat 2 through 4 for each item.
6 Pressing the TEST button moves the unit to the normal
stop state.
Auto-Curve temperature shift
Without Auto-Curve individually set, the set temperature can be
shifted in the range of ±5k of the current setting. (The set temperature
is valid only when Auto operation is in progress.)
1 Press the AUTO TEMP button for 4 seconds or
longer. (See display )
(The remote controller FC setting screen appears.)
2 Set a temperature shift range with the TEMP.
button for temperature setting. (-5k to 5k)
3 Press the SET button. (If lights, the status is
confirmed)
4 Pressing the TEST button moves the unit to the normal
stop state.
FC Item Details Fist shipment
29 Outside air temperature T1 temperature -0015: -15°C - 0000: 0°C -0010: -10°C
2B Outside air temperature T3 temperature 0000: 0°C - 0015: 15°C 0010: 10°C
2C Set temperature A with outside air temperature of -20°C 0020: 20°C - 0055: 55°C 0040: 40°C
2D Set temperature B with outside air temperature of T1 0020: 20°C - 0055: 55°C 0035: 35°C
2E Set temperature C with outside air temperature of 0°C 0020: 20°C - 0055: 55°C 0030: 30°C
2F Set temperature D with outside air temperature of T3 0020: 20°C - 0055: 55°C 0025: 25°C
30 Set temperature E with outside air temperature of 20°C 0020: 20°C - 0055: 55°C 0020: 20°C
31 Zone2 ratio with Zone1 as Auto 0000: 0% - 0100: 100% 0080: 80%
